How Testosterone Levels Change with Age

Testosterone is often labeled as a “male hormone,” but in reality, it plays a vital role in both men’s and women’s health. From supporting muscle strength and bone density to influencing mood, energy levels, and libido, testosterone contributes to a wide range of essential bodily functions, regardless of gender. 

Like many hormones, testosterone levels are not fixed. They naturally rise and fall throughout life, shaped by age, genetics, and lifestyle factors. While men typically have higher levels, women also rely on testosterone for balance and well-being. As the years pass, both men and women experience gradual changes in their hormone levels, though the patterns and effects can differ significantly. 

Understanding how testosterone evolves with age can help you better recognize what’s normal, what may signal an imbalance, and when it might be worth exploring further.

Natural Testosterone Changes Across a Lifespan

Childhood and Adolescence: Developmental Surge

During childhood, testosterone levels are relatively low in both boys and girls. However, as children approach adolescence, a noteworthy developmental surge occurs, particularly in boys. This surge in testosterone levels marks the onset of puberty and is responsible for triggering numerous physical changes. While girls also experience an increase in testosterone, it is not as pronounced as in boys.  

The rise in testosterone levels during adolescence is regulated by a complex interplay of hormonal signals involving the hypothalamus, pituitary gland, and testes, a system collectively known as the hypothalamic-pituitary-gonadal axis. This hormonal network ensures that testosterone levels increase gradually, allowing the body to adapt to the physical changes associated with puberty.

Early Adulthood: Peak Levels

Testosterone remains an essential hormone as adolescents transition into early adulthood, albeit its role and regulation differ slightly from the developmental surge experienced during puberty. As individuals move into their twenties, testosterone levels stabilize, having peaked during the late teenage years. 

In young adult males, testosterone continues to support a range of physiological functions. These include maintaining muscle mass and strength, regulating fat distribution, contributing to bone density, and influencing mood and cognitive function. While levels generally remain steady, some fluctuations may occur due to lifestyle factors such as stress, diet, physical activity, and sleep patterns. 

In early adult women, testosterone also plays a vital role, although in smaller quantities compared to men. It contributes to bone health, supports muscle strength, affects mood and energy levels.  

Around this period, maintaining balanced testosterone levels is crucial for overall health and well-being. Both men and women may experience variations in testosterone levels due to genetic predispositions, nutritional habits, and environmental influences.

Gradual Decline Starting in Your 30s

As individuals enter their 30s, a gradual decline in testosterone levels typically begins to occur. This natural decrease is a standard part of aging but can vary widely among individuals. For men, testosterone levels drop by approximately 1% each year after the age of 30. Despite this decline being relatively modest annually, over time, it accumulates and may lead to noticeable physiological and psychological changes. This period often brings a reevaluation of lifestyle habits, as factors such as poor diet, lack of exercise, and increased stress can exacerbate the decline of testosterone levels. Men might observe a gradual loss of muscle mass and strength, an increase in body fat, changes in mood, decreased energy levels, and a reduced libido, which can collectively impact overall quality of life and well-being. 

While the decline of testosterone is less pronounced in women, it is still significant. Women experience a gradual reduction in testosterone levels through their 30s, which can subtly influence factors such as bone density, muscle strength, and mood stability. These hormonal changes are often overshadowed by more pronounced estrogen fluctuations, particularly as women approach perimenopause. 

Accelerated Changes in Later Years

As individuals transition into their later years, typically around the age of 60 and beyond, the decline in testosterone levels can become more pronounced, accelerating beyond the gradual decreases experienced earlier. This acceleration can lead to more significant health implications, as testosterone plays a crucial role in maintaining muscle mass, bone density, and overall metabolic function. 

For men, this stage of life may be marked by a more noticeable reduction in muscle strength and a greater risk of osteoporosis due to decreasing bone density. There can also be a further increase in body fat percentages and a potential for metabolic disorders, including insulin resistance. Along with physical changes, emotional and psychological effects such as mood swings, depression, and increased irritability may become more apparent. 

In women, the focus on hormonal changes during the later years often centers around menopause and the significant decrease in estrogen levels. However, the reduction in testosterone can also contribute to various health issues. Although women produce far less testosterone than men, this hormone remains crucial for maintaining cognitive function, energy levels, and sexual health. The accelerated decline can contribute to symptoms similar to those in men, including fatigue, decreased libido, and mood disturbances.

TRT Can Help Treat Your Symptoms

In men, TRT can help counteract issues such as decreased muscle mass, low energy levels, reduced libido, and mood swings, leading to improved strength, vitality, and overall quality of life. It works by supplementing the body’s natural testosterone, thereby mitigating the physical and psychological effects associated with its deficiency. 

In women, though they require lower testosterone levels, TRT can similarly aid by enhancing cognitive function, elevating energy levels, and stabilizing mood, which are crucial for maintaining a sense of well-being. 

It’s important for individuals to consult healthcare professionals to tailor the therapy to their specific needs and to monitor potential side effects.
